Transaction 30033956c475ff487a8f14d8b34e5407f1fc0c4b2c4fedf90867fff39ffcbd97

1 Input
2 Outputs
  • 30033956c475ff487a8f14d8b34e5407f1fc0c4b2c4fedf90867fff39ffcbd97:0
  • value  17555303
    address  1Q15jBST4ezKQBDjiwmREWBezUADDjfZT7
  • 30033956c475ff487a8f14d8b34e5407f1fc0c4b2c4fedf90867fff39ffcbd97:1
  • value  7192347
    address  15sLKhSEdd7zeVHy3KXZkJ74MNzz4TFS5s